The wild duck startles like a sudden thought
& heron slow as if it might be caught
The flopping crows on weary wing go by
& greybeard jackdaws noising as they fly
The crowds of starnels whizz & hurry by
& darken like a cloud the evening sky
The larks like thunder rise & suther round
Then drop & nestle in the stubble ground
The wild swan hurries high & noises loud
With white necks peering to the evening cloud
The weary rooks to distant woods are gone
With length of tail the magpie winnows on
To neighbouring tree & leaves the distant crow
While small birds nestle in the hedge below
Starnels = starlings
